Saweru, orSaweroe, is aPapuan language spoken onSerui Island offshore ofYapen Island. It is closely related toYawa, of which it is sometimes considered a dialect.

Grammar

[edit]

UnlikeYawa, Saweru lacks an inclusive-exclusive distinction for the first person plural pronoun. Saweru hasamai 'we', while Yawa hasream 'we (exclusive)' andwam 'we (inclusive)'.[2]: 553
